Excerpt from Human Geography Peoples and Countries, Vol. 1 A Content Sub j ect - Geography is one of the most important Of the content subjects. It is taught in practically every elementary school in all civilized countries.' The study is universal because geographic knowledge is a need common to all enlightened people. During the past few years, there has been a great awakening of interest in this subject. About the Publisher Forgotten Books publishes hundreds of thousands of rare and classic books. Synopsis Human Geography by : Edward F. Bergman

For courses in human geography, cultural geography and introductory geography, in departments of geography, anthropology, history and political science. Stressing the dynamism of modern geography, the author studies the distributing populations and activities, and the interrelationships among people and regions.
